Description
The property is a Streamline Moderne family home built in 1935, set on a generous plot with beautifully mature gardens. It features original blue delft pantiles, Art Deco etched glazed entrance, oak herringbone parquet flooring, and original panelling to the hall, staircase, and landing. The interior has a spacious and well-balanced layout, including a 27-foot dual-aspect living room, a dining room with original panelling and Minster fireplace, a kitchen breakfast room with glazed bay and large pantry, and a utility room.
There are four generous double bedrooms, including a principal bedroom with a dressing room and direct access to a south-facing balcony. The bathroom retains its original tiling and has a cast-iron sunken bath. The property also has two adjoining garages with automatic doors, a glazed garden room with sliding doors, and a pedestrian entrance.
